Hello I am the mother of a 17 year girl who is non verbal, with severe learning difficulties and ASD. We are hoping to go abroad as a family this summer but need to present a Covid test for each family member in order to fly. She will not tolerate having a swab stick up her nose or back of throat, does anyone know a. if there is a testing alternative? b. what the policy for special needs children who cannot tolerate testing?

  • You can get a home testing kit where you do the test in a more controlled home environment (it's the usual swab in the throat and nose) and then you send off the sample to the lab - speak to your gp about organising it for you.

    There's a pdf from this site explaining it.

    How to do a test for Coronavirus at home - Ambitious about ...
    If you only need a lateral flow test, lots of pharmacies have them and you can do those at home
    even make a game of it watching the little line appear
